DNA 101


Adult Enrichment / Lifelong Learning -
Winter/Spring 2026

Explore popular DNA kits, interpret results and use them to enhance your family research. You'll also learn to navigate unexpected matches and understand the pros and cons of genetic testing in genealogy.

Mica L. Anders

Mica is passionate about uncovering the rich, often overlooked stories of our past. With a focus on African American and Midwestern U.S. genealogy, she has worked with clients and organizations in the U.S., Canada, Jamaica, and the UK, bringing underrepresented stories to light.

As a member of the Association of Professional Genealogists, the first ever history fellow at the Minnesota African American Heritage Museum, and recipient of the 2023 Minnesota Genealogical Society Pioneer Award, she upholds the highest standards in her research. Her dedication and expertise make her a sought-after collaborator for projects that bring forgotten histories to life.
